### Conflict Resolution — Meridel Calendar Sync

When Meridel detects divergent edits to the same event, it applies last-writer-wins unless the delta touches attendees, in which case it queues a merge job. On-call: merge-queue depth alerts usually mean the backoff window is too tight for the upstream provider. The knobs that govern detection and retry behavior are listed below.

constants for yaduf-fahag:
BUDGETS = {
    "kelix": 528,
    "briwyn": 734,
}

**14:22 — Bulk edit incident, Harrowgate admin console**

An operator applied a bulk status change across 3,100 rows; the filter predicate was dropped by the pagination refactor, so the edit hit all rows, not the filtered 212. Writes were reverted from the audit log within 18 minutes. The offending deploy is identified by the token below.

build token for tajeg-bajep: htk14_409ba9df6b8acb

Set `REGISTRY_URL` to the internal Skeintype address and `REGISTRY_COMPAT_MODE=backward` — do not use `full` until every consumer on the Mardale cluster is upgraded, or validation will reject in-flight events. Run `skeinctl verify --env .env.release` and confirm zero incompatible subjects before proceeding. The registry rejects anonymous writes, so the release env file must also carry the producer credential. Append it on the line directly after this sentence:

vault entry, bajeg-yagaf: VAULT_KEY13=e3f564d04a233